2011 NFL Win Totals
Written by Anthony Moretti
It might seem a little early to start thinking about regular season NFL win totals, but the guys over at Bookmaker have already posted their odds for the season, so now is as good a time as any to take a look at where the value is. There will undoubtedly be more free agent signings and trades before the season gets under way, but for now we’ll give our predictions on a few teams that jump out based on the current rosters and schedules.
NFL Regular Season Wins – Best OVER Bets
Dallas Cowboys OVER 9 Wins - The Cowboys are flying a bit under the radar (as much as the Cowboys can) this season, despite making some major improvements on the defensive side of the ball. Adding Rob Ryan as the defensive coordinator was a great hire as well. Dallas didn’t make headlines with their offseason moves, but that’s all the better for this type of bet. Looking at their schedule I see 10 or more wins at least.
Houston Texans OVER 8.5 Wins - Despite news of Andre Johnson’s dislocated finger today, I’m still high on the Texans to finish the regular season with 9 or more wins. They will be excellent on offense again this year and I expect that their defense will be improved. The tough games on their schedule are spread out nicely. I could see this team upsetting someone like New Orleans or Atlanta this year to help get them over the hump.
NFL Regular Season Wins – Best UNDER Bets
Kansas City Chiefs UNDER 8 Wins - The Chiefs racked up 10 wins last season, but their schedule is set up to be a lot more difficult this year. There are still a lot of questions about this team’s ability to win on the road and ultimately I think that’s what prevents them from being an 8-win team in 2011.
New York Giants UNDER 9.5 Wins - It’s hard to see the Giants matching or besting their 10 wins from last season. Their division is getting stronger while they seem fine staying with what they already have. Before their bye in week 7 this season the Giants have an easy schedule, but it gets tough after that. The most games I can see New York winning this year is 9.
Miami Dolphins UNDER 8 Wins – I’m not really sure how the Dolphins have improved their team versus last year’s 7-win team. Surely the addition of Reggie Bush doesn’t add 1-2 wins when Chad Henne remains at quarterback. Facing both the Patriots and Jets twice would be tough for any team, but especially for the Dolphins, who will find wins outside their division hard to come by with their 2011 schedule.
